ProcessOne SIP server component in Erlang
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
c_src Update copyright year (processone/ejabberd#1442) Jan 9, 2017
ebin/examples Use rebar to build the project Apr 21, 2014
include Update copyright year (processone/ejabberd#1442) Jan 9, 2017
src Release 1.0.26 Sep 24, 2018
tests Add test messages for future use Feb 7, 2011
.gitignore Update .gitignore Jan 22, 2016
.travis.yml
CHANGELOG.md Release 1.0.26 Sep 24, 2018
LICENSE.txt Update copyright year (processone/ejabberd#1442) Jan 9, 2017
Makefile Remove obsolete local rebar command Jan 22, 2016
README.md Add Travis-CI and Coveralls badges Jan 22, 2016
configure Add support for gcov Jan 22, 2016
configure.ac Add support for gcov Jan 22, 2016
rebar.config Release 1.0.26 Sep 24, 2018
rebar.config.script Fix detection of rebar3 Jan 12, 2018
vars.config.in Add support for gcov Jan 22, 2016

README.md

eSIP

Build Status Coverage Status Hex version

ProcessOne SIP server component in Erlang.

Building

Erlang SIP component can be build as follow:

./configure && make

It is a rebar-compatible OTP application. Alternatively, you can build it with rebar:

rebar compile

Dependencies

Module depends on fast_tls and as such you need to have OpenSSL 1.0+.

Please refer to fast_tls build instruction is you need help setting your OpenSSL environment: Building Fast TLS

Development

Test

Unit test

You can run eunit test with the command:

$ rebar eunit